    Through hardened 440 C martensitic stainless steel test specimens were surface modified and tested for changes in rolling contact fatigue using a disc on rod test rig. The surface modifications consisted of nitrogen, boron, titanium, chromium, tantalum, carbon, or molybdenum ion implantation at various ion fluences and energies. Tests were also performed on specimens reactively sputtered with titanium nitride

    The Last Eight-Billion Years of Intergalactic SiIV Evolution

    Full text link
    We identified 24 SiIV absorption systems with z <~ 1 from a blind survey of 49 low-redshift quasars with archival Hubble Space Telescope ultraviolet spectra. We relied solely on the characteristic wavelength separation of the doublet to automatically detect candidates. After visual inspection, we defined a sample of 20 definite (group G = 1) and 4 "highly-likely" (G = 2) doublets with rest equivalent widths W_r for both lines detected at > 3 sigma. The absorber line density of the G = 1 doublets was dN_SiIV/dX = 1.4+0.4/-0.3 for log N(Si+3) > 12.9. The best-fit power law to the G = 1 frequency distribution of column densities f(N(Si+3)) had normalization k = (1.2+0.5/-0.4) x 10^-14 cm2 and slope alpha = -1.6+0.3/-0.3. Using the power-law model of f(N(Si+3)), we measured the Si+3 mass density relative to the critical density: Omega(Si+3) = (3.7+2.8/-1.7) x 10^-8 for 13 < log N(Si+3) < 15. From Monte Carlo sampling of the distributions, we estimated our value to be a factor of 4.8+3.0/-1.9 higher than the 2 . From a simple linear fit to Omega(Si+3) over the age of the Universe, we estimated a slow and steady increase from z = 5.5 --> 0 with dOmega/dt_age = (0.61+/-0.23) x 10^-8 Gyr^-1.     Unlocking the Latino Vote: Civic Organizations As Tools for Latino Voter Mobilization and Participation

    Get PDF
    For decades now, politicians, pollsters and pundits have tried to define, unite and persuade Latino voters. Presidential campaigns dating as far back as the 1960s have made efforts to appeal to the Latino electorate in order to win elections. In 1983 Ronald Reagan concerned himself with winning over Latinos voters during his reelection bid. Today, the diversifying electorate has placed Latinos at the center of twenty-first century American politics. It is no secret that Latinos are the largest minority population in the United States. Their share of the electorate increases daily, along with their importance in winning national elections. Now more than ever, the Latino voting bloc is the apple of every presidential campaignā€™s eye. Part of the appeal is that Latino voters are largely undecided about their political party affiliations. They have supported both Democratic and Republican candidates in the past, and have taken both liberal and conservative stances on a variety of social issues. Another factor is that a good number of Latinos live in important swing districts across the country in states such as Colorado, Virginia and Florida. Their votes are critical to winning any presidential campaign. For these reasons, the ā€œLatino voteā€ has become one of the most talked about topics among politicos and strategists. However, absent from the discussion is whether or not a homogenous Latino vote actually exists. The diverse backgrounds and experiences among Latinos in the United States suggest that they share little in common with one another. So far, there is no indication of a pan-ethnic Latino identity or culture. On the other hand, there is evidence to suggest that Latinos in the United States are beginning to band together to push for common causes and agendas that are particular to their communities. Does increased unity among Latinos mean they will all vote in the same way? This thesis weighs competing theories on the Latino vote through the lens of Latino civic organizations. Through two case studies of Latino civic institutions that operate at the local and national levels, and in suburban and urban communities, this thesis concludes that civic organizations are mainstays in Latino communities and provide important resources to Latinos of all backgrounds to participate in civic life. They are gradually becoming the primary places where Latinos can learn civic skills and mobilize to participate in political and nonpolitical activities. Due to their nonpartisan nature, though, they alone are not enough to confirm the existence of a Latino vote. By examining Latino civic organizations, this thesis contributes to theoretical discussions of Latino politics and draws conclusions about the feasibility and future of a homogenous Latino vote

    Public health participation in alcohol licensing decisions in England: the importance of navigating "contested space"

    Get PDF
    The Police Reform and Social Responsibility Act of 2011, added ā€˜health bodiesā€™ as responsible authorities in licensing and, in practice, Directors of Public Health undertook this role. Despite this legislation facilitating the inclusion of public health in partnerships around licensing in England, wide variations in involvement levels by Public Health professionals persist This article is based on the findings from interviews that explored the experiences of public health professionals engaging with local established partnerships around alcohol licensing. Qualitative data were collected through twenty-one interviews in a purposeful sample of London boroughs. These data were combined with analyses of relevant area documentation and observations of fourteen licensing sub-committee meetings in one London borough over a seven-month period. Thematic analysis of all data sources was conducted to identify emerging themes. This study highlighted the importance of successful navigation of the ā€˜contested spaceā€™ (Hunter and Perkins, 2014) surrounding both public health practice and licensing partnerships. In some instances, contested spaces were successfully negotiated and public health departments achieved an increased level of participation within the partnership. Ultimately, improvements in engagement levels of public health teams within licensing could be achieved. The paper explores a neglected aspect of research around partnership working and highlights the issues arising when a new partner attempts to enter an existing partnership

    What&#039;s in a WordTM? When one electronic document format standard is not enough

    Get PDF
    Purpose - The purpose of this paper is to examine the history of the standardisation of two largely overlapping electronic document formats between 2005 and 2008, and its implications for future IT standards development. Design/methodology/approach - The document format controversy is researched as an exemplary case study of the institutional rivalries, perspectives and strategic interests at play in standardisation processes. The study adopts a methodological lens of discursive institutionalism in order to explain how actors assume and perform a variety of roles during the controversy. It consults a range of documentary sources, including media commentary, corporate press releases and blog posts, financial reports and technical specifications. Findings - The study shows that: first, intentions to increase competition in the office software market through the standardisation of document formats led to a standards &quot;arms race&quot;; second, this further entrenched the position of a single market actor; and third, the resulting public debate nevertheless has reinvigorated the push for genuinely open standards. Social implications - Information technology standards are often touted as mechanisms for increasing the competitiveness of a market, thereby benefitting consumers and the greater public. In the presence of dominant institutional actors, efforts to standardise can, perversely, undermine this benefit. Increased public scrutiny through online media offers a potential remedy. Originality/value - This research presents a novel account of the controversy over the document format standardisation process, understood through the lens of discursive institutionalism. It also shows the increasing and potentially putative role of online media in the development of ITstandards generally

    Estimated Nutrient Content and Uptake by Kentucky\u27s Crops

    Get PDF
    A commonly asked question by crop producers is, how many pounds of plant nutrients do my crops take up? While the absolute answer to this varies by yield and soil fertility, useful estimates can be made from research data to enable a producer to have a ballpark value for nutrient up-take by some of the major crops of Kentucky. The following tables contain estimates of nitrogen (N), phosphorus (P),and potassium (K) contained in certain crops and the amount of N, phosphate (P2O5), and potash (K,O) taken up by tobacco, corn, soybeans, wheat, alfalfa hay, clover grass hay, and pastures. Values are based on good yields for tobacco, corn, soybeans, and wheat, and are expressed on a per ton of production for hay and pasture (example: a ton of alfalfa contains about 50-14-55 lbs/A of N-P2O5- K2O, respectively). A grower with 5 T/A yield of alfalfa would thus have removed 250-70-275 lbs/A of N-P2O5-K,O per year). For cattle grazed land, it is important to note that most of the nutrients taken up and consumed are recycled back to the surface of the field (in a non-uniform pattern, particularly with low to normal stocking rates). Beef cattle retain only about 25-20-15% of N-P2O5-K2O intake, respectively. For dairy cattle, retention of N-P2O5-K2O is about 35-30-20%, respectively. Nutrients contained in stalks, stover, and straw are also of note. If recycled back onto fields, these plant residues can be a valuable source of nutrients

    InSb charge coupled infrared imaging device: The 20 element linear imager

    Get PDF
    The design and fabrication of the 8585 InSb charge coupled infrared imaging device (CCIRID) chip are reported. The InSb material characteristics are described along with mask and process modifications. Test results for the 2- and 20-element CCIRID's are discussed, including gate oxide characteristics, charge transfer efficiency, optical mode of operation, and development of the surface potential diagram
